Job Description:

The Role

We are looking for a passionate senior full stack software engineer to join the Finance and Fund Oversight team in the Asset Management Technology organization. You will bring a strong background of innovation, technical expertise and a passion for engineering best practices to the team. In this job you will be working with a very dedicated team of engineers and business professionals to bring efficiency and excellence to the products that drive our key business processes. This close partnership allows us to focus on what matters most to our users and get instant feedback to find the solutions that work best. We strive to provide the best user experience to help our business partners to achieve their goals. Our team works nimbly from the front end to the middle tier to our back-end SQL systems.

The Expertise and Skills You Have

  • 8+ years of full stack development experience, building applications leveraging Angular, Java and SQL (PL/SQL).

  • 3+ years hands-on experience in working with Cloud technologies - Azure or AWS.

  • Extensive experience in Client-side languages, libraries, frameworks, and testing methodologies: Angular, JavaScript/TypeScript, Node, HTML, CSS/SASS, RxJS, Jasmine/Karma/Playwright.

  • Extensive experience in Java / Spring boot / Spring Core / Web Services (REST) / Kubernetes orchestration.

  • Strong experience with API design and best practices using Swagger and OpenAPI.

  • Strong experience building CI/CD pipelines using Jenkins, Maven, etc. & solid understanding of version control using GIT and maintenance of pipelines.

  • Demonstrated abilities in testing, including writing automated unit, integration, and end-to-end tests.

  • Ability to drive technical discussions, arbitrate and influence better software design promoting best in breed software engineering and quality.

  • Robust critical thinking skills coupled with a desire for growth, to learn and to engage with peers in technical and design discussions.

  • Bring curiosity and a questioning mind-set to work, asking always about the why and the value of an activity or task

  • Excellent active listening, verbal and written communication skills and brings excitement that builds collaboration and community.

  • You will help design, build, and support mission-critical enterprise software applications.

  • You will define product solutions by working directly with business and product teams.

  • You will actively promote good engineering practices and standards.

  • You will help navigate new technologies and cloud-based deployments to help deliver high value to our business.

  • You will contribute to continuous process improvement initiatives.

  • You will perform code reviews, unit testing, and integration testing using Open Source frameworks.

  • You will proactively lead process and technology improvement initiatives.

  • You will stay on top of the latest engineering trends and practices and bring them back to the team when appropriate.

  • You will mentor junior team members.

The Team

Our team supports the analytical needs of our business partners; providing tools that support critical decisions for the evolution and management of our fund offerings. Our team works in close partnership with our business using agile methodologies and best in breed cloud native technology to deliver robust and resilient solutions. We strive to provide the best user experience and technology to help our business partners achieve their goals. Our team works nimbly from the front end to the middle tier to our back-end SQL systems.

At Fidelity, we value honesty, integrity, and the safety of our associates and customers within a heavily regulated industry. Certain roles may require candidates to go through a preliminary credit check during the screening process. Candidates who are presented with a Fidelity offer will need to go through a background investigation and may be asked to provide additional documentation as requested. This investigation includes but is not limited to a criminal, civil litigations and regulatory review, employment, education, and credit review (role dependent). These investigations will account for 7 years or more of history, depending on the role. Where permitted by federal or state law, Fidelity will also conduct a pre-employment drug screen, which will review for the following substances: Amphetamines, THC (marijuana), cocaine, opiates, phencyclidine.
